Aghast

Aghast adjective - Filled with fear or dread.
Usage example: I stood there, aghast, as the vile monster made its way toward me

Venturesome is an antonym for aghast.

Venturesome

Venturesome adjective - Inclined or willing to take risks.

Aghast is an antonym for venturesome.
